Why We Place Most Kittens in Pairs
Kittens are highly social and thrive when they have a feline friend. A buddy helps them learn appropriate play, build confidence, and feel secure. Experts recommend adopting two kittens together, or adopting a single kitten only if you already have another young, playful cat at home.
It may surprise you, but two kittens are often half the work of one—they keep each other entertained, comforted, and better socialized.
